Midwifery funding based on previous bursary funded study

I have an unconditional place to start a f/t UG midwifery degree in September. I would like to find out what funding I will be eligible for based on a complex previous study history as I have already previously done part of a midwifery degree but was mostly funded by the old full NHS bursary.

2017/18 & 2018/19 - Year 1 + part of Year 2 but funded by NHS bursary, no SF tuition fee loan, partial SF maintenance loan
Withdrew (due to health) but then accepted back onto Year 2..
2020/21 - Year 2 with SF tuition fee loan & maintenance loan
Withdrew (again due to health)

2022/23, 2023/24, 2024/25 - Speech & Language Therapy degree - SF tuition fee loan & maintenance loan

Now been accepted to restart the Midwifery degree at a different university (wasn’t eligible to start part way through due to time lapsed/different modules so will be the full 3 year programme)
Technically only had one year of SF tuition fee loan last time - does that mean I am eligible for 3 more years, even though I had some maintenance loan in the other years?

Hi Bronnie,

If you're now doing a brand new healthcare course then your previous study would be disregarded as long as you're not already registered in the field you're looking to apply to. Thanks, Jason

Even if I have already studied part of the same degree previously (at a different institution) but did not complete?

As in, I did a part of “BSc Pre-registration Midwifery” but am restarting “BSc Midwifery” from scratch.

Reply 3

Hi Bronnie, as Jason previously advised, this is correct. Thanks, Stephen.
